Understanding Hormonal Changes with Age

What Happens to Testosterone Levels?

Testosterone is a crucial hormone that plays a significant role in various bodily functions, including muscle mass, fat distribution, and mood regulation. Starting around the age of 30, testosterone levels typically begin to decline gradually, about 1% per year. This decline is influenced by various factors, including genetics, lifestyle choices, and environmental influences. As levels decrease, many men notice changes such as increased body fat, decreased muscle strength, fatigue, and even cognitive shifts such as memory issues or brain fog.

The Interplay of Stress and Hormones

Stress is an unavoidable part of modern life, affecting everyone to varying degrees. Chronic stress leads to elevated levels of cortisol, the body’s primary stress hormone. When cortisol levels are consistently high, they can negatively affect testosterone production. This connection highlights the importance of managing stress effectively. Techniques like mindfulness meditation, engaging in hobbies, or even simple breathing exercises can help mitigate stress and create a more balanced hormonal environment. Impact of Lifestyle Choices

Nutrition: The Fuel for Hormonal Health

Your diet undeniably plays a pivotal role in hormone regulation. A diet rich in whole foods, including healthy fats, lean proteins, and complex carbohydrates, provides the necessary nutrients for optimal hormone production. Healthy fats, particularly omega-3 fatty acids found in fish, nuts, and avocados, are essential for hormone synthesis. Conversely, diets high in processed sugars and unhealthy fats can have the opposite effect, contributing to weight gain and hormonal imbalances. Are you nourishing your body with the right fuel?

The Role of Physical Activity

Regular exercise is one of the most powerful tools at your disposal. Engaging in both resistance training and cardiovascular workouts can stimulate testosterone production. Resistance training, in particular, helps build muscle mass, which is vital not just for strength but also for metabolic health. Even moderate activities like brisk walking can have positive effects. The key here is consistency; integrating physical activity into your routine can set the foundation for long-term health benefits. Are you finding ways to keep moving throughout your day?

Sleep: The Unsung Hero

Sleep is often overlooked in discussions about health, yet it is fundamental to hormonal balance. Poor sleep patterns can lead to a decrease in testosterone levels. During deep sleep, the body undergoes critical processes that include hormone regulation. Prioritizing quality sleep by maintaining a regular sleep schedule, creating a relaxing bedtime environment, and limiting screen time before bed can enhance your overall health and well-being. Environmental Factors and Their Impact

The Hidden Dangers of Modern Life

In today’s world, it’s essential to be aware of environmental factors that may disrupt hormonal balance. Exposure to endocrine disruptors found in some plastics, personal care products, and even certain foods can interfere with testosterone production. Taking small steps, such as reducing plastic use, choosing natural personal care products, and opting for organic foods when possible, can help minimize these exposures. Managing Alcohol Consumption

While social drinking can be a part of life, excessive alcohol consumption has been linked to lower testosterone levels. Alcohol can interfere with the liver’s ability to metabolize hormones and may contribute to weight gain, particularly around the abdomen. Moderation is key, and being mindful of your drinking habits can have a positive impact on your overall hormonal health. Are you keeping track of your alcohol intake?
